Abstract
Or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) combining with the coordinated multi-point (CoMP) transmission technique has been proposed to improve the performance of the receivers located at the cell border. However, the inevitable carrier frequency offset (CFO) will destroy the orthogonality between subcarriers and induce strong inter-carrier interference (ICI) in OFDM systems. To relieve the performance degradation, CFO estimation and compensation is essential. However, with the CoMP technology, the conventional CFO estimation schemes are not practical because of mutual interference between the signals from different transmitters. In this paper, we propose a maximum likelihood (ML)-based estimator for the estimation of multiple CFOs, and design the training sequences that are robust to different values of CFOs. To further improve the performance, we also propose an estimation algorithm that incorporates iterative interference cancellation. According to the simulations, our scheme can achieve the mutual interference-free performance.
